Power Window Control System: Inspection
- INSPECT POWER WINDOW REGULATOR MOTOR ASSY LH (DRIVER SIDE)
- Check operation of the regulator motor.NOTE: Do not apply battery voltage to any terminal except 1 and 2.
- Apply battery voltage to the motor terminals.
- Check that the motor rotates smoothly.
Ok:
MEASUREMENT CONDITION SPECIFICATIONSMeasurement Condition Specified Condition Battery positive (+) -> Terminal 1 (D) Motor gear rotates clockwise Battery negative (-) -> Terminal 2 (U) Motor gear rotates clockwise Battery positive (+) -> Terminal 2 (U) Motor gear rotates counterclockwise Battery negative (-) -> Terminal 1 (D) Motor gear rotates counterclockwise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
If the result is not as specified, replace the motor assy.
- Check operation of the PTC inside the regulator motor.NOTE: Work must be performed with the power window regulator and door glass installed to the vehicle.
- Set an electrical tester DC 400 A probe to the wire harness of terminal 2.NOTE: Match the arrow mark of the probe with the current direction.
- Fully close the door glass by operating the power window switch and keep the door glass there for approximately 60 seconds.
- With the door glass fully closed, operate the power window switch in the closing direction again. Check how long the current takes to change from a range of 16 A to 34 A, to less than 1 A.
Standard: 4 to 90 seconds
- Check that the door glass moves down when the power window regulator switch is pushed DOWN.
If the result is not as specified, replace the motor assy.

- INSPECT POWER WINDOW REGULATOR MOTOR ASSY RH
- Check operation of the regulator motor.NOTE: Do not apply battery voltage to any terminal except 1 and 2.

- Apply battery voltage to the motor terminals.
- Check that the motor rotates smoothly.
Ok:
MEASUREMENT CONDITION SPECIFICATIONSMeasurement Condition Specified Condition Battery positive (+) -> Terminal 2 (U) Motor gear rotates clockwise Battery negative (-) -> Terminal 1 (D) Motor gear rotates clockwise Battery positive (+) -> Terminal 1 (D) Motor gear rotates counterclockwise Battery negative (-) -> Terminal 2 (U) Motor gear rotates counterclockwise If the result is not as specified, replace the motor assy.
- Check operation of the PTC inside the regulator motor.NOTE: Work must be performed with the power window regulator and door glass installed in the vehicle.
- Set an electrical tester DC 400 A probe to the wire harness of terminal 2.NOTE: Match the arrow mark of the probe with the current direction.
- Fully close the door glass by operating the power window switch and keep the door glass there for approximately 60 seconds.
- With the door glass fully closed, operate the power window switch in the closing direction again. Check how long the current takes to change from a range of 16 A to 34 A, to less than 1 A.
Standard: 4 to 90 seconds
- Check that the door glass moves down when the power window regulator switch is pushed DOWN.
If the result is not as specified, replace the motor assy.

- INSPECT RELAY (Marking: IG1)
- Remove the IG1 relay from the instrument panel J/B.
- Measure the resistance of the relay.
Standard:
TESTER CONNECTION SPECIFICATIONSTester Connection Specified Condition 3 - 5 10 kΩ or higher 3 - 5 Below 1 Ω (when battery voltage is applied to terminals 1 and 2) If the result is not as specified, replace the relay.
